After students complete an introductory program such as MYC (Music for Young Children), or Piano Adventures, then they deep dive into the RCM certificate program repertoire using books for technical, sight and ear, theory, repertoire and etudes through the levels/grades. The student is prepared for the exam and for success, using preparatory “mock exams” for piano as well as mini-recital opportunities with peers. A thorough and well balanced approach so that students can learn to really understand music in time.
Lessons in the RCM levels (from Prep to Level 8) are available online, and depending on location distance from teacher’s studio, in “hybrid” format as well.
All graduates from “Music for Young Children” (“MYC”) from anywhere in Canada are welcome to join this teacher at Level 2 RCM piano lessons, either online or in-person..
Also available is the RCM’s “Smart Start” program, an introductory age-appropriate music program that includes singing, movement, and musicianship classes.
